Tenancy fraud costs UK landlords £380m monthly

Original Article Summary

Approximately 275,000 UK landlords have fallen victim to tenancy fraud, with 70% unable to recover their financial losses. The issue costs the sector an estimated £380 million monthly, with rent default accounting for 70% of reported cases. PropMatch Curated Analysis

Research reveals UK tenancy fraud costs landlords £380m monthly, with 70% of losses unrecoverable, primarily from rent arrears (70% of cases) and illegal subletting (20%).

Investor Relevance

Critical for landlords to understand fraud scale, financial impact, and prevention strategies. With 70% of losses unrecoverable and average repossession taking 26+ weeks, robust tenant screening becomes essential for protecting rental income and minimizing void periods.
